VH1 Save the Music
I realize that this is a ZX-14 forum... but I did want to share something with the members.
I am close friends with some of the members of Queensryche... which are touring right now across the U.S. They are involved in the VH1 Save the Music program. This does NOTHING for the band itself... however they are putting a lot of time into promoting the program. Buell has teamed up with Queensryche, and VH1 to raise money. I will not go into a lengthy discussion, but I do feel that it is a great program, and it helps get under priveledged children something to learn and do (instruments, instruction etc...) It also provides money for ANY school that is lacking funds for any of their music programs. It also helps keep kids out of trouble.
Coming up over the next week or two, they will be having rides in New Jersey.. and New York. They take rides on the Buells that have been supplied to them... and any, and everyone is invited to ride a long. All they ask is that you make a donation through VH1. Geoff Tate and Mike Stone are the two members on the ride. They don't just show up for pictures.. they love to ride.
